Spotify Connect not finding 3rd party casting devices other than google nest

Spotify Connect not finding 3rd party casting devices other than google nest

My Question or Issue

 

"Spotify Connect not finding 3rd party casting devices other than google nest"

 

I have just tested out some extensive trials.

 

Hardware:

3x Lenovo Smart Clock gen 2

2x Google Nest Mini

 

Settings:

All defaults and no firewalls or NAT or anything.

 

The google products has no issues at all but the issues are with the 3rd party product running on google assistant.

 

1. The issue seems to be limited to the Windows/Linux app only

2. The Android/iOS apps seems to be good and shows all the casting devices (3rd party too)

3. Changing DNS has no effects.

4. Web player (chrome only) shows all the casting devices (3rd party too). Here it relies on the browsers functions to find and connect to the casting devices.

5. Other applications which has the casting ability can find and cast to the devices perfectly but its just Spotify which cannot

 

My verdict is something is gravely wrong with the back-end Dev of APP itself which Spotify should take is seriously.

Hey there @T_Abraham,

 

Thanks for posting here and for the info!

 

To see if it'll make a difference, here are some steps to check if you haven't already:

 

  • Check if the option "Enable hardware acceleration" is turned on. If so > turn it off > restart PC > try again.
  • At the moment, it's possible to download the app both from the Microsoft Store and our Web page. The two apps have slight differences and the one from the MS store is optimized for Windows use and may not have this error. Please follow the steps for a clean reinstall here and then try with the app version you don't currently have.
  • Turn on Network discovery: If you open File Explorer, go to Network, and see an error message ("Network discovery is turned off…."), you'll need to turn on network discovery to see devices on the network that are sharing files. To turn it on, select the Network discovery is turned off banner, then select Turn on network discovery and file sharing.
  • Mark the connection for the home network as a "Private Network" in Windows by following these instructions from Microsoft: Make a Wi-Fi network public or private in Windows - Restart Windows and Spotify and see if that helps.

Thanks for the cooperation. Let us know how it goes!
